The following is excerpted from a telephone interview with Zaha Hadid.
Work began with a shipwreck. It started with a premise that the modern projects have yet to begin. In the earlier times, the reference to the Russian avant garde was a very important beginning, not because of the Russian exuberance and dynamics, but because of the Russian's implications that architecture should be injected with a program.
